After a 12-year break from his solo career, Grammy Award-winning artist Q Parker returns with his new single, “BEG.”
“BEG” is Parker’s first solo release since his 2012 album, The MANual. The track showcases Parker’s smooth R&B vocals, blending deep emotion with relatable storytelling from a lover’s perspective, reminiscent of his work in the iconic R&B group 112.
“It’s easy to beg when she’s fed up and you’re about to lose, but this time I want you to see me beg just ‘cause my love is true,” Parker sings.
Parker explores the theme of vulnerability while offering a different perspective of begging in relationships. His delivery promises to draw listeners in, emphasizing the sincerity of his affection.
Parker’s “BEG” is an independent release through Sparta/300.
